Over a million return to school in Wuhan

Newsday

Available for over a year

Well over a million pupils in the Chinese city of Wuhan, where the coronavirus pandemic began, are back in classes after all schools and nurseries reopened. We speak to Alain Aoun an MP and member of President Michel Aoun's Free Patriotic Movement in Lebanon about the work needed to help improve the lives of people there after the devastating blast and the damaged economy. And we go to Poland for reaction to the decision by a number of towns to declare themselves LGBT-free.
